Transaction 39ea1080d7ad9035a805663156809f98cbf1e702b55f50ce7532cd1104cb007a

1 Input
2 Outputs
  • 39ea1080d7ad9035a805663156809f98cbf1e702b55f50ce7532cd1104cb007a:0
  • value  15000000
    address  3JntJaKyQ1qE5cCuok7dHEg4Txudwznw9o
  • 39ea1080d7ad9035a805663156809f98cbf1e702b55f50ce7532cd1104cb007a:1
  • value  47240912
    address  34fSs9mjwkVdn4fapVWubZT8aJLxPK9qbJ